How do I choose the right kind of grass for my lawn in Bangkok?

Gardening and Landscaping Service in Ho Chi Minh

Choosing the right kind of grass for your lawn in Bangkok depends on several factors including the local climate, the amount of sunlight your lawn gets, and how your lawn will be used. In Bangkok, the tropical climate means you should choose a type of grass that can handle high temperatures and humidity. You could consider warm-season grasses like Bermuda grass, Zoysia grass or St. Augustine grass which are known to thrive in such conditions.

Bermuda grass is a tough, resilient grass that stands up well to heavy use. It likes full sun and has a high tolerance for drought. Zoysia grass is slow-growing but very dense, making it resistant to weeds once fully grown. It can tolerate a wide range of soil conditions. St. Augustine grass has a high tolerance for salt and is ideal if your property is near the sea.

However, if your lawn is in a shaded area, you might want to consider shade-tolerant grasses like Zoysia grass or St. Augustine grass. Both these types can handle lower light conditions better than Bermuda grass.

How can I create a low-maintenance garden for my rental property in Bangkok?

Creating a low-maintenance garden for your rental property in Bangkok is achievable with the right strategy. Start by choosing plants native to Thailand, as they are well-adapted to the local climate and require less care. Opt for perennials, which grow back every year and require less replacement. You could also consider succulents which need minimal attention.

Next, create a design that minimises grass areas. Grass requires regular mowing and watering, so replace it with gravel or decking, which require little to no maintenance. If you still want some greenery, artificial grass is an excellent low-maintenance alternative.

Consider installing a drip irrigation system for watering. It delivers water directly to the plant roots, reducing water waste and the time you spend watering. Also, use mulch in your garden beds. It prevents weeds from growing and helps retain soil moisture, reducing the need for frequent watering.

Can you suggest drought-resistant plants for a commercial property in Bangkok?

Yes, we can suggest several drought-resistant plants suitable for a commercial property in Bangkok. Here are a few options:

  • Agave: These plants are hardy and can withstand prolonged periods of drought. They are also quite striking, adding visual interest to your landscape.
  • Cactus: Various cactus species can thrive in drought conditions. They require minimal maintenance and can add a unique aesthetic to your property.
  • Sedum: This is a type of succulent that is very hardy and can withstand both heat and drought. They come in many varieties, allowing you to choose the one that best fits your landscaping needs.
  • Xerophytes: These plants have adapted specifically to survive in environments with little water. Examples include certain types of Bromeliads and Yuccas.
  • Bougainvillea: This is a vibrant flowering plant that is quite hardy and drought-resistant. It can add a pop of color to your commercial space.

What are the considerations for landscaping around an office building in Bangkok?

For landscaping around an office building in Bangkok, several factors need to be considered. Firstly, the climate in Bangkok is tropical and humid, so the choice of plants should be those that thrive in these conditions like palm trees, bamboo, or orchids. Secondly, the landscape design should be professional and appealing to make a good impression on clients and employees. This could be achieved by incorporating a mix of local and exotic plants, with clean lines and well-maintained lawns.

Consideration should also be given to maintenance. Landscaping should be easy to maintain to ensure it always looks its best. This might involve choosing plants that don't shed leaves frequently or opting for an automated irrigation system. Space utilization should also be efficient. If space is limited, vertical gardening could be a solution. Outdoor seating areas for employees can also be incorporated.

Lastly, environmental sustainability is important. This could involve using native plants to support local biodiversity, or incorporating rain gardens or permeable pavements to manage stormwater runoff.

Are there any irrigation systems suitable for commercial landscapes in Bangkok?

For commercial landscapes, the most common types of irrigation systems used are sprinkler systems and drip irrigation systems. Sprinkler systems are efficient for large areas, as they can cover a lot of ground quickly. They work by spraying water in a circular pattern, similar to natural rainfall. However, they may not be suitable for areas with delicate plants or flowers as the force of the water can potentially damage them.

Drip irrigation systems, on the other hand, deliver water directly to the root zone of the plants. This system is more efficient as it reduces water wastage and prevents overwatering. It's ideal for areas with a lot of plantings.

However, the choice of an irrigation system depends on the specific needs of your landscape, considering factors such as the type of plants, size of the area, and the local climate.

How can I protect my plants from Bangkok's strong sun during the dry season?

To protect your plants from Bangkok's strong sun during the dry season, there are several steps you can take. First, consider providing some form of shade to your plants. This could be in the form of a shade cloth, which can be placed over your plants to shield them from the intense sunlight. You can also plant them under larger trees or structures that provide shade.

Second, ensure your plants are well-watered. During the dry season, plants can lose a lot of water through evaporation. Water your plants early in the morning or late in the evening when the temperatures are cooler to minimize water loss.

Third, use mulch around your plants. Mulch helps to retain moisture in the soil and also shields the roots from the sun's heat. Using organic mulch such as straw or wood chips can also improve soil fertility as they decompose over time.

What's the ideal temperature and humidity level for indoor plants in Bangkok?

The ideal temperature for most indoor plants is between 60-75°F (15-24°C). Some tropical plants may require temperatures above 80°F (27°C), so it's important to research the specific needs of your plants. As for humidity, most indoor plants originate from tropical regions where humidity levels are between 77%-99%, so they prefer higher humidity levels. However, in an indoor setting, a range between 40%-60% is usually sufficient.

If you're in Bangkok where temperature and humidity can be high, make sure your indoor plants aren't too close to air conditioning vents or fans, as these can cause temperature fluctuations and dry out the air. To increase humidity, you may want to place a tray of water near your plants, use a humidifier, or cluster your plants together.

What's the best way to maintain a green, professional-looking lawn outside my store?

Maintaining a green, professional-looking lawn requires regular care and attention. Here's how you can do it or Queens Park Cleaning can assist you:

  • Regular Mowing: Cutting the grass regularly helps it grow thicker and creates a lush, green carpet. It's best to cut only a third of the grass blade at a time to prevent stress on the grass.

  • Watering: Lawns typically need about one inch of water per week. It's better to water deeply once or twice a week rather than lightly every day. Early morning is the best time to water to minimize evaporation.

  • Fertilizing: Use a slow-release granular fertilizer four times a year, particularly in spring and fall. This feeds the grass and helps it develop a deep, strong root system.

  • Weed Control: Regularly inspect your lawn for weeds. Hand-pull small patches or use a spot-spray weed killer for larger infestations.

  • Aerating: This should be done once or twice a year to prevent soil compaction and allow water and nutrients to reach the grass roots more easily.

What kind of lighting options work well for illuminating commercial landscapes at night?

There are several lighting options that work well for illuminating commercial landscapes at night. These include:

  • Spotlights: These are ideal for highlighting specific features such as trees, statues, or fountains. They create a focal point and can add drama to the landscape.
  • Path Lights: These are used to light up walkways, steps, and other paths. They’re essential for safety and can also add a welcoming ambiance.
  • Floodlights: These provide broader illumination for larger areas like parking lots or big sections of the landscape.
  • Up-Lights: These are installed in the ground and shine light upward. They're great for showcasing the underside of plants or architectural features.
  • Down-Lights: Mounted high, these mimic natural light by shining down from above, creating a subtle and often more natural-looking effect.

Each of these lighting options comes in different styles, sizes, materials, and colors, which allows you to customize the lighting system to match the aesthetic of your commercial property. The choice depends on the specific requirements of your landscape and the effects you want to achieve. Keep in mind that a well-designed commercial landscape lighting system should not only be aesthetically pleasing but also functional and safe.

What can I do to ensure my garden plants survive the rainy season in Bangkok?

The rainy season in Bangkok can be a challenge for garden plants, but there are several steps you can take to ensure their survival. Firstly, it's essential to have good drainage in your garden. Make sure that the soil is well-draining, and consider raising your garden beds to prevent waterlogging. Adding organic matter or sand to your soil can also improve drainage.

Secondly, choose plants that are tolerant to heavy rains and high humidity. Many tropical plants can thrive in these conditions. If you have plants that are sensitive to excessive moisture, consider moving them to a sheltered location or using a canopy or umbrella to protect them from the rain.

Additionally, keep an eye out for pests and diseases which can increase during the rainy season. Regularly check your plants for signs of distress and treat any issues promptly. It's also recommended to prune your plants regularly to increase air circulation and reduce the chance of fungal diseases.

What is the ideal soil mix for growing vegetables in Bangkok?

For growing vegetables in Bangkok, you need a well-draining soil mix that's rich in organic matter. A good mix consists of 60% loam, 30% compost, and 10% sand. Loam is a balanced mixture of clay, silt, and sand and it provides good structure, moisture retention, and nutrients for the plants. Compost adds essential nutrients and improves soil structure. Sand helps improve drainage which is important in a tropical climate like Bangkok's.

What are the best practices for fertilizing plants in a tropical climate like Bangkok?

Best practices for fertilizing plants in a tropical climate like Bangkok start with understanding the unique needs of your plants. In general, plants in tropical climates prefer rich, well-drained soil. A slow-release fertilizer is often a good choice, as it provides nutrients over an extended period of time, reducing the risk of over-fertilization.

When fertilizing, it's important to ensure that the soil is moist. Dry soil can cause the fertilizer to burn the roots. Apply the fertilizer to the soil around the base of the plant, but not directly on the plant itself as this can cause damage.

Fertilize during the growing season, usually during the rainy season in tropical climates. This is when plants are most actively growing and can best utilize the nutrients. The frequency of fertilization can vary based on the specific needs of your plants, but a general rule of thumb is once a month during the growing season.

What are the best plants to purify indoor air in a Bangkok office?

Several plants are known for their air-purifying properties and can be an excellent addition to your Bangkok office. The Spider Plant, Snake Plant, and Peace Lily are among the top choices. Spider Plants are hardy and require minimal care, making them perfect for busy office environments. They help to remove formaldehyde and xylene from the air.

Snake Plants, also known as Mother-In-Law's Tongue, are excellent at filtering out formaldehyde, which is common in cleaning products, toilet paper, and personal care products. Snake Plants can thrive in low light and humid conditions, making them suitable for office environments.

Peace Lily plants are efficient at removing toxins like ammonia, benzene, formaldehyde, and trichloroethylene from the air. They also thrive in low light conditions and add a touch of elegance to any office space with their beautiful white flowers.

While these plants can significantly improve indoor air quality, they alone may not be enough in a heavily polluted environment. Regular cleaning and maintenance of the office space are crucial.
